Directed by Adrian Lyne, this film is the second cinematic adaptation of Vladimir Nabokov’s controversial 1955 novel. It stars Jeremy Irons as Humbert Humbert, a middle-aged professor who becomes obsessed with his landlady's 12-year-old daughter, Dolores "Lolita" Haze, played by Dominique Swain. Upon its 1997 release, the film struggled to find a distributor in the United States. Major studios largely avoided it due to its subject matter, forcing it to premiere on the Showtime cable network before a limited theatrical release. It later garnered a wider release and has found an audience, holding a 75% "Fresh" rating on Rotten Tomatoes, based on 68 critic reviews. Critics praised the performances, particularly Jeremy Irons, and Lyne's direction but remained divided on the necessity and handling of the material.
